Description
A validation issue existed in the handling of symlinks. This issue was addressed with improved validation of symlinks. This issue is fixed in Security Update 2022-003 Catalina, macOS Big Sur 11.6.5, macOS Monterey 12.3. A local user may be able to write arbitrary files.

Affected Software
| Vendor | Product | Versions |
|---|---|---|
| Apple | Mac Os X | 10.15.7 |
| Apple | Macos | >= 11.0, < 11.6.5 |
| Apple | Macos | >= 12.0.0, < 12.3 |
